• Mystic Password Prompt

    From GEARBOX@21:1/105 to ALL on Sat Oct 19 10:19:05 2024
    Hello All,

    I am able to login fine when using SEXPOTS for my modem, but I am trying to use a Lantronix SCS400 terminal server and an odd thing happens. Mystic prompts for a username, which I enter fine and hit enter. Then it prompts for a password, but for it to login I must type the first letter of the password twice! It is waiting to digest a keystroke and it won't print an asterisk until the second key press. I have tried everything I can think of from editing prompts to changing flow control. Everything else seems to work except the password prompt which will confuse callers. I know this is a long-shot but I hope someone has some advice. Thanks!

    Scott

    --- Mystic BBS v1.12 A48 (Linux/64)
    * Origin: Alien Signals BBS (21:1/105)
  • From apam@21:4/158.1 to GEARBOX on Sun Oct 20 09:12:25 2024
    Hello All,

    I am able to login fine when using SEXPOTS for my modem, but I am trying to use a Lantronix SCS400 terminal server and an odd thing happens. Mystic prompts for a username, which I enter fine and hit enter. Then it prompts for a password, but for it to login I must type the first letter of the password twice! It is waiting to digest a keystroke and it won't print an asterisk until the second key press. I have tried everything I can think of from editing prompts to changing flow control. Everything else seems to work except the password prompt which will confuse callers. I know this is a long-shot but I hope someone has some advice. Thanks!


    It sounds as though the bbs is expecting a second character to come in after the carriage return (telnet is supposed to use \r\n or in some cases \r\0) my guess is your terminal is only sending \r (carriage return) so mystic is waiting for the second character before taking the password.

    I am not familiar with SEXPOTS, but maybe there is a way to convert '\r' to '\r\n'?

    Andrew

    --
    |09apam |08(|11Andrew Pamment|08)
    |15Starlight |07:: |15starlight.zapto.org|07


    --- Noddy git-bdac038
    * Origin: Starlight :: starlight.zapto.org:2323 (21:4/158.1)
  • From GEARBOX@21:1/105 to apam on Sun Oct 20 06:55:45 2024

    I am not familiar with SEXPOTS, but maybe there is a way to convert '\r' to '\r\n'?
    Andrew

    Thanks Andrew, this does sound like it could be the root cause. SEXPOTS works fine, it is when I try and use the terminal server that I see the issue. I appreciate the suggestion, I'll take a look!

    Scott

    --- Mystic BBS v1.12 A48 (Linux/64)
    * Origin: Alien Signals BBS (21:1/105)
  • From GEARBOX@21:1/105 to ALL on Mon Oct 28 06:59:15 2024

    Hello All,

    I am still unable to figure out how to resolve my issue on node 2. If you call node 1 everything works fine. Node 2 however, uses an SCS400 terminal server by Lantronix, and when it prompts for the password you have to enter the first character of the password twice or it will fail. This is really frustrating as I want to use the SCS400 features. The carriage return and line feed has been mentioned, but I don't see a way to translate in the configuration. Any other thoughts?

    Thanks
    Scott

    --- Mystic BBS v1.12 A48 (Linux/64)
    * Origin: Alien Signals BBS (21:1/105)
  • From Digital Man to apam on Wed Nov 6 00:31:28 2024
    Re: Mystic Password Prompt
    By: apam to GEARBOX on Sun Oct 20 2024 09:12 am

    Hello All,

    I am able to login fine when using SEXPOTS for my modem, but I am trying to use a Lantronix SCS400 terminal server and an odd thing happens. Mystic prompts for a username, which I enter fine and hit enter. Then it prompts for a password, but for it to login I must type the first letter of the password twice! It is waiting to digest a keystroke and it won't print an asterisk until the second key press. I have tried everything I can think of from editing prompts to changing flow control. Everything else seems to work except the password prompt which will confuse callers. I know this is a long-shot but I hope someone has some advice. Thanks!


    It sounds as though the bbs is expecting a second character to come in after the carriage return (telnet is supposed to use \r\n or in some cases \r\0) my guess is your terminal is only sending \r (carriage return) so mystic is waiting for the second character before taking the password.

    I am not familiar with SEXPOTS, but maybe there is a way to convert '\r' to '\r\n'?

    I just saw this and indeed SexPOTS should have expanded bare CRs received from the COM port to CRLF then sent to Telnet server (when not in Telnet Binary TX mdoe). This would have caused other issues too (like fine transfer failures). Fixed now in v2.1 of SexPOTS.
    --
    digital man (rob)

    Rush quote #31:
    Live for yourself, there's no one else more worth living for
    Norco, CA WX: 57.3°F, 54.0% humidity, 0 mph E wind, 0.00 inches rain/24hrs